Question 10:
The Boolean function F(x,y,z) = (y+x)(y+x1)(y1+z) is equivalent to:
Answer: yz
Explanation:
(y+x)(y+x1)(y1+z)
= (y.y+yx1+xy+x.x1)(y1+z)
= (y+yx1+xy+0)(y1+z) [ since y.y = y and x.x1 = 0 ]
= (y+xy)(y1+z) [ since y+yx1 = y ]
= (yy1+yz+xy.y1+xyz)
= (0+yz+0+xyz) [ since y.y1 = 0 ]
= (yz(1+x)
= yz [ since 1+x = 1 ]
